Transaction ef112bde2a49bd0667527499f6164fff35b6bc35e7f0bbf2bd3622e4e40f6659
1 Input
1 Output
-
ef112bde2a49bd0667527499f6164fff35b6bc35e7f0bbf2bd3622e4e40f6659:0
- value
- 29311358
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 1ac2f9c6a9f3b4c235855fe121c90d5e412d3b7e OP_EQUAL
- address
- MALfNZnTEwwf2kjTWcRubtPc2Cm6rKbeun